Output 67bcb3598c7c619f616ef51fe332098442a51d76c24ffdeebc03af948cf866ac:0

value
1488439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12b20a9213843fd564334599ad06c578f9506b2b OP_EQUAL
address
33PsNXFws13EQkKwvZ8HoYCf11MriJzsvL
transaction
67bcb3598c7c619f616ef51fe332098442a51d76c24ffdeebc03af948cf866ac
confirmations
267737
spent
true